在使用 IntelliJ IDEA 开发 Python 项目时,我遇到了一个问题,即在使用 `print` 语句时输出显示为红色。这让我联想到必须解决这个问题的重要性以及如何让输出更加清晰。在这篇博文中,我将详细记录下如何解决“idea python print显示红色”这一问题的过程。
### 协议背景
在开发过程中,输出信息的颜色变化往往与环境配置、代码静态分析和 IDE 的状态有关。以下
1.编译:将高级语言源代码转换成目标代码(机器语言),程序便可运行。 好处:目标代码执行速度更快;目标代码在相同操作系统上使用灵活。2.解释:将高级语言源代码逐条转换成目标代码同时逐条执行,每次运行程序需要源代码和解释器。 好处:便于维护源代码;良好的跨平台可移植性。3.静态语言:编译执行的编程语言,如c、jave等。4.脚本语言:解释执行的编程语言,如php等。5.python语言是脚本
转载
2024-08-05 18:15:29
27阅读
# Python中如何打印红色文本
在Python中,我们可以使用特定的代码来打印出红色文本。这在调试代码、突出显示关键信息或美化输出时非常有用。本文将向您介绍几种打印红色文本的方法,并提供相应的代码示例。
## 方法一:使用ANSI转义序列
在终端命令行中,我们可以使用ANSI转义序列来改变输出文本的样式和颜色。要打印红色文本,我们可以使用ANSI转义序列 `\033[31m`。下面是一个
原创
2023-07-28 11:35:58
1524阅读
# 如何在Python中实现红色打印
## 1. 概述
在Python中,我们可以使用`print`函数将文本输出到控制台。通常情况下,`print`函数输出的文本是默认的黑色。然而,有时我们希望以其他颜色来突出显示一些重要信息。本文将教会你如何在Python中实现红色打印。
## 2. 实现步骤
下表展示了整个实现过程的步骤:
| 步骤 | 描述
原创
2023-11-07 03:50:46
236阅读
1.print 打印带有颜色的信息大家知道 Python 中的信息打印函数 print,一般我们会使用它打印一些东西,作为一个简单调试。但是你知道么,这个 Print 打印出来的字体颜色是可以设置的。一个小例子def esc(code=0):
return f'\033[{code}m'
print(esc('31;1;0') + 'Error:'+esc()+'important')在控制台或
转载
2024-03-11 21:44:44
102阅读
# Python中如何将print输出的文字显示为红色?
在Python中,我们可以使用特定的方法将print输出的文字显示为不同的颜色。这种技巧在调试代码、强调关键信息或者美化输出结果时非常有用。本文将介绍如何在Python中将print输出的文字显示为红色,并提供代码示例。
## 使用ANSI转义序列实现颜色输出
在终端中实现彩色输出的一种常见方法是使用ANSI转义序列。ANSI转义序列
原创
2023-09-10 03:52:38
769阅读
# 实现Python中打印红色字体的方法
作为一名经验丰富的开发者,我将会教你如何在Python中实现打印红色字体。首先,我们需要了解整个流程,然后逐步实施。
## 流程步骤
下面是实现Python中打印红色字体的步骤:
```mermaid
sequenceDiagram
小白->>开发者: 请求学习如何打印红色字体
开发者-->>小白: 解释实现方法
小白->>
原创
2024-07-04 04:29:13
56阅读
在python开发的过程中,经常会遇到需要打印各种信息。海量的信息堆砌在控制台中,就会导致信息都混在一起,降低了重要信息的可读性。这时候,如果能给重要的信息加上字体颜色,那么就会更加方便用户阅读了。 当然了,控制台的展示效果有限,并不能像前段一样炫酷,只能做一些简单的设置。不过站在可读性的角度来看,已经好很多了。书写格式,和相关说明如下:#格式:
设置颜色开始 :\033[显示方式;前
转载
2023-06-02 14:55:20
600阅读
在Java开发中,有时我们会遇到“java中print的时候显示红色”的问题,这通常意味着代码中的输出内容存在某种错误或不符合预期。为了深入分析这个问题,我将整个过程分为几个部分进行详述,帮助大家更好地理解和解决类似问题。接下来,我将从问题背景开始,然后逐步展开。
### 问题背景
在使用Java进行开发时,输出异常(如打印红色信息)会影响调试和使用体验。在团队内的开发过程中,同时有多个同事遇
## Python中如何将文字打印成红色字体(Windows系统)
在Python中,我们可以使用不同的方式来打印红色字体。对于Windows系统,我们可以通过使用`colorama`库来实现这个功能。`colorama`是一个跨平台的Python库,它提供了跨平台的终端文本着色功能。
### 安装colorama库
首先,我们需要安装`colorama`库。在命令行中运行以下命令来安装库:
原创
2023-11-04 03:57:55
81阅读
# 如何在Python中print为红色
在Python中,我们经常使用`print`函数来输出信息到控制台。然而,默认情况下,`print`函数输出的文本是黑色的,有时我们希望以不同颜色显示文本,例如红色。本文将介绍如何在Python中print为红色,并提供了实际问题和示例代码来帮助理解。
## 问题描述
假设我们正在开发一个命令行程序,在程序的输出中,我们希望能够突出一些重要的信息,让
原创
2024-02-01 05:11:07
538阅读
在 Python 中,控制台的输出颜色并不是语言本身直接提供的功能。然而,我们可以使用一些库,如 `colorama` 或 `termcolor`,来实现这一目的。在本文中,我们将探讨如何在 Python 中实现在控制台上输出红色文本,包括代码示例、类图和序列图。
## 1. 准备工作
首先,我们需要安装 `colorama` 库。可以使用如下的 pip 命令进行安装:
```bash
pi
原创
2024-08-08 15:47:30
258阅读
装饰器在代码运行期间动态增加功能的方式,称为装饰器Decorator。常见的内置装饰器有:@property@setter定一个装饰器升级now装饰器 以一个函数作为参数,并返回一个函数def log(f):
def write_log(*args, **kw): # 使用*是说可变参数,不限制参数的数量
with open('./module2/a.txt', 'w')
# Python如何显示红色
## 引言
作为一名经验丰富的开发者,我很乐意告诉你如何在Python中显示红色。在本文中,我将详细介绍实现这个目标的步骤,并提供相关的代码示例。
## 流程图
```mermaid
graph LR
A[开始] --> B[导入必要的库]
B --> C[创建图形用户界面(GUI)]
C --> D[定义红色RGB值]
D --> E[创建窗口]
E --> F
原创
2023-09-20 19:51:58
242阅读
在使用python运维与开发的过程中,经常需要打印显示各种信息。海量的信息堆砌在控制台中,就会导致各种信息都显示在一起,降低了重要信息的可读性。这时候如果能给重要的信息加上差异的字体颜色,那么就会更加显眼,提高可阅读性。说明:
前景色 背景色 颜色
---------------------------------------
30
转载
2023-08-02 09:08:54
288阅读
# 在Python中如何实现文本显示为红色
Python 是一种广泛使用的编程语言,因其简单易读的语法和强大的库而受到许多开发者的喜爱。在实际应用中,很多时候我们需要让某些文本以特定的颜色显示,比如红色。这在数据可视化、用户界面开发中都非常重要。在本文中,我们将介绍如何在不同的环境中实现文本以红色显示的效果,并通过相关代码示例让您更好地理解。
## 1. 在控制台中显示红色文本
如果您希望在
原创
2024-08-17 05:12:29
163阅读
# 如何解决Python中print显示乱码的问题
在Python中,有时候我们在使用print函数输出内容时,会遇到显示乱码的情况。这个问题通常出现在处理中文或者其他非ASCII字符时,给我们带来了困扰。本文将介绍一些常见的解决方法,帮助大家解决Python中print显示乱码的问题。
## 为什么会出现乱码
在解决问题之前,首先我们需要了解为什么会出现乱码。在Python2中,默认情况下
原创
2024-05-23 05:10:26
376阅读
# Python中print显示颜色
在Python中,我们可以使用一些特殊的转义序列来在终端中显示不同的颜色和样式。这在调试代码或者美化输出时非常有用。下面我们将介绍如何在Python中使用这些转义序列来显示不同颜色的文字。
## ANSI转义序列
在终端中显示颜色和样式通常使用ANSI转义序列。ANSI转义序列以"\033["开头,后面跟着一系列的参数,用来定义文本的颜色和样式。在Pyt
原创
2024-05-26 05:29:46
84阅读
python3.x print
Python 思想:“一切都是对象!”[python] view plain copy
print?1. input("Press Enter")就可以让程序运行完后停一下 输出的 print 函数总结:1. 字符串和数值类型可以直接输出 [pyt
print() 函数:传入单个参数时默认回车换行,关键词 end 可以用来避免输出后的回车(换行), 或者以一个不同的字符串结束输出。>>> a, b = 0, 1
>>> while b < 1000:
... print(b, end=',')
... a, b = b, a+b
...
1,1,2,3,5,8,13,2
转载
2023-10-02 08:34:46
232阅读